For over three decades, an independent film studio churned out hundreds of movies that captured the imagination of audiences around the world. From horror to sci-fi to exploitation and everything in between, American International Pictures brought us low-budget, high energy and often controversial films with lurid titles, low budgets and some surprisingly big names.

Join Jeff Markin and Cheryl Lightfoot as they dive into AIP’s catalog of nearly 500 movies, to discuss everything from The Abominable Dr Phibes to Zontar, the Thing from Venus!

The School That Couldn't Scream
The School That Couldn't Scream (1972)
aka Terror in the Woods
aka What Have You Done to Solange?

Jeff and Cheryl explore the mystery of why a school had and then lost its ability to cry out in terror in The School that Couldn’t Scream. 

Produced by Leonardo Pescarolo and Fulvio Lucisano 
Story and Screenplay by Bruno Di Geronimo and Massimo Dallamano 
Directed by Massimo Dallamano 

Cast: 
Fabio Testi as Enrico Rosseni 
Karin Baal as Herta Rosseni 
Joachim Fuchsberger as Inspector Barth 
Cristina Galbó as Elizabeth Seccles 
Günther Stoll as Professor Bascombe 
Claudia Butenuth as Brenda Pilchard 
Camille Keaton as Solange Beauregard 
Pilar Castel as Janet Bryant 
Giovanna Di Bernardo as Helen Edmonds 
Maria Monti as Mrs. Erickson 
Giancarlo Badessi as Mr. Erickson 
Antonio Casale as Mr. Newton 
Vittorio Fanfoni as Billings 
Marco Mariani as Father Webber 
Emilia Wolkowicz as Ruth Holden 
Daniele Micheletti as Mr. Bryant 
Antonio Anelli as Father Herbert 
Rainer Penkert as Mr. Leach 
Carla Mancini as Susan Mills 
John Gayford as Joseph Kane 
Maria Michi as Mrs. Pilchard 
Joe D'Amato as CID man 
A Newport Pictures Release   Distributed for Hallmark Releasing by American International
